Dizengoff
Israeli Middle Eastern
The hummus here comes with brown butter and crispy garlic, which tells you most of what you need to know. Dizengoff is a bright, casual Israeli café, all dangling greenery and counter-order ease, with no reservation drama. It's the laid-back sibling to Zahav in the same extended family of restaurants. The Michelin Guide gave it a Bib Gourmand, which tracks: the pita is baked fresh, the schnitzel is proper, and the za'atar chicken means business.
